The Connecticut Sun have run into a little bit of turbulence this season. They have beaten all the teams they are supposed to beat. They haven't yet lost a game they should have won. However, when they go up against similarly talented teams — one could argue slightly more talented teams — they aren't winning a majority of the time. They did beat the Minnesota Lynx by one point in overtime earlier this season, but they lost to the New York Liberty at home. More recently, on a Western road swing, they lost to both the Las Vegas Aces and Seattle Storm. Connecticut did not have enough offense to win either game against two of the better teams in the West. This could easily and reasonably be seen as the laws of averages. Every team is going to have a slump or drought at some point in a long season, and that's true. However, the Sun do need to show that they can handle the top tier of the WNBA, not just the middle or lower tiers. Losing to the Aces is one thing; Vegas has Chelsea Gray back on the floor in the backcourt and looks like a championship-level team right now. When the Sun lost in Sin City, it seemed like the logical outcome. However, the Sun then went to Seattle on Sunday to face the Storm, a good team but not a great team. That was a game a lot of WNBA watchers were interested in. Could the Sun bounce back from a loss and not allow one game to bleed into the next one? The Sun played hard, but their offense remained inadquate in a loss to the Storm. Seattle didn't shoot all that well, but Connecticut was unable to take advantage.

With several days off due to the Commissioner's Cup final on Tuesday, the Sun — fresh and rested — get to start the next portion of the WNBA season against a team which is actually on a roll. The Washington Mystics won twice over the weekend against the Dallas Wings and no longer have the league's worst record. (Dallas does.) The Mystics started the season 0-12 but have won four of five to move to 4-13.
